Закрепленная строка на каждой странице при печати в Excel — это функция повторения заголовков, которая автоматически дублирует выбранные строки вверху всех распечатанных листов. Если вы обнаружили, что на выходе получаете одинаковые шапки на всех страницах, а вам это не нужно, проблема кроется в настройках параметров страницы. Чаще всего это происходит после копирования таблицы из другого файла, использования макросов или случайного изменения параметров в меню Разметка страницы → Печать заголовков.
В отличие от закрепления областей (Вид → Закрепить области), которое влияет только на отображение на экране, повторение строк при печати действует исключительно на вывод документа на принтер или в PDF. Убрать эту настройку можно за 30 секунд — достаточно знать, где искать. Ниже разберем все способы, включая решение для случаев, когда кнопка "Печать заголовков" неактивна или серого цвета.
Почему строка дублируется на каждой странице при печати
Функция повторения заголовков (Print Titles в англоязычной версии) была добавлена в Excel для удобства работы с большими таблицами, разбитыми на несколько страниц. Однако она часто срабатывает неожиданно. Вот типичные причины:
- 📥 Импорт данных из внешних источников (CSV, базы данных, другие файлы Excel), где уже были заданы параметры печати.
- 🔄 Копирование листов внутри книги — настройки печати переносятся вместе с данными.
- 🖱️ Случайное нажатие на
Печать заголовковв менюРазметка страницыили через контекстное меню. - 📊 Использование шаблонов с предварительно настроенными параметрами (например, шаблоны отчетов с логотипом компании).
- 🤖 Макросы и VBA-скрипты, которые программно устанавливают свойство
.PrintTitleRows.
Важно отличать эту проблему от визуального закрепления строк через Вид → Закрепить области. Последнее не влияет на печать, а только фиксирует строки/столбцы при прокрутке. Если у вас дублируется строка и на экране, и при печати, значит одновременно активны обе функции.
Импорта данных|Копирования листов|Случайного нажатия|Шаблонов|Не знаю-->
Способ 1: Удаление повторяющихся строк через меню "Печать заголовков"
Самый быстрый метод — использовать встроенную функцию Excel для сброса настроек печати. Следуйте инструкции:
- Откройте файл и перейдите на лист, где дублируется строка.
- Нажмите на вкладку
Разметка страницы(Page Layout). - В группе
Параметры страницывыберитеПечать заголовков(Print Titles). - В открывшемся окне перейдите на вкладку
Лист(Sheet). - Найдите поле
Сквозные строки(Rows to repeat at top) — там будет указан диапазон (например,$1:$1). - Удалите содержимое поля (клавиша Delete или Backspace).
- Нажмите
ОКи проверьте результат в режиме предварительного просмотра (Ctrl+F2).
Поле "Сквозные строки" пустое|Предварительный просмотр показывает чистые страницы|Настройки применены ко всем листам (если нужно)|Файл сохранен-->
Если кнопка Печать заголовков неактивна (серого цвета), это означает, что:
- 📄 Выбран не тот лист (переключитесь на нужный).
- 🔒 Файл открыт в режиме только для чтения или защищен паролем.
- 🖼️ Активен режим
Разметка страницы— вернитесь вОбычный(Вид → Обычный).
Способ 2: Сброс параметров страницы через "Параметры страницы"
Если первый способ не сработал, попробуйте полный сброс настроек печати для листа. Это поможет, если проблема вызвана конфликтом нескольких параметров (например, одновременно заданы сквозные строки и столбцы).
Инструкция:
- Перейдите на вкладку
Разметка страницы. - В правом нижнем углу группы
Параметры страницынажмите на маленькую стрелку ↗ (открывает полное окно настроек). - В окне
Параметры страницыперейдите на вкладкуЛист. - Удалите данные из полей:
Сквозные строки(Rows to repeat at top)Сквозные столбцы(Columns to repeat at left)Печатать на каждой странице(если есть)
ОК и обновите предварительный просмотр (Ctrl+F2).Способ 3: Использование режима "Разметка страницы" для визуальной проверки
Режим Разметка страницы (Page Layout) позволяет увидеть, как будет выглядеть документ при печати, и оперативно исправить настройки. Это полезно, если вы не уверены, какая именно строка закреплена.
Как пользоваться:
- Перейдите на вкладку
Види выберитеРазметка страницы. - Прокрутите документ вниз — закрепленная строка будет отображаться на каждой "странице" серым цветом.
- Дважды кликните на серой области с номером страницы (например, Страница 1).
- Откроется окно
Параметры страницы— удалите диапазон из поляСквозные строки. - Вернитесь в
Обычныйрежим (Вид → Обычный).
В этом режиме также видно разрывы страниц (пунктирные линии). Если строка дублируется только на некоторых страницах, возможно, проблема в неправильных разрывах. Чтобы их сбросить:
- Перейдите в
Разметка страницы. - Щелкните правой кнопкой по пунктирной линии разрыва.
- Выберите
Удалить разрыв страницы.
Способ 4: Удаление закрепленной строки с помощью VBA (для продвинутых)
Если ручные методы не помогают (например, из-за защищенного листа или поврежденного файла), можно воспользоваться макросом. Этот способ подходит для версий Excel 2010 и новее.
Инструкция:
- Нажмите Alt+F11, чтобы открыть редактор VBA.
- В меню выберите
Insert → Module. - Вставьте следующий код:
Sub RemovePrintTitles()Dim ws As Worksheet
For Each ws In ActiveWorkbook.Worksheets
ws.PageSetup.PrintTitleRows = ""
ws.PageSetup.PrintTitleColumns = ""
Next ws
MsgBox "Сквозные строки и столбцы удалены со всех листов!", vbInformation
End Sub
- Закройте редактор и запустите макрос (Alt+F8 → выберите
RemovePrintTitles→Выполнить).
Этот скрипт очищает настройки печати на всех листах книги. Если нужно обработать только текущий лист, замените цикл For Each на:
ActiveSheet.PageSetup.PrintTitleRows = ""
Что делать, если макрос не запускается?
1. Проверьте, разрешены ли макросы в Excel (Файл → Параметры → Центр управления безопасностью → Параметры центра управления безопасностью → Параметры макросов).
2. Если файл из ненадежного источника, сохраните его в формате .xlsm (с поддержкой макросов).
3. Убедитесь, что в редакторе VBA нет ошибок (красные подчеркивания в коде).
Способ 5: Проверка и сброс параметров печати для всей книги
Если закрепленная строка появляется на всех листах книги, возможно, настройки были применены глобально. В этом случае поможет сброс параметров для всего файла.
Пошаговая инструкция:
- Откройте файл и перейдите на любой лист.
- Нажмите
Файл → Печать(или Ctrl+P). - В правом меню выберите
Настройка страницы(значок шестеренки). - Перейдите на вкладку
Листи удалите данные из полейСквозные строкииСквозные столбцы. - Нажмите
ОКи примените изменения ко всем листам (опцияПрименить ко всем листамвнизу окна).
Если опция Применить ко всем листам отсутствует, повторите шаги для каждого листа вручную или используйте макрос из Способа 4.
Таблица: Сравнение способов удаления закрепленной строки
| Способ | Сложность | Когда использовать | Ограничения |
|---|---|---|---|
| Меню "Печать заголовков" | ⭐ (простой) | Для большинства случаев | Не работает, если кнопка неактивна |
| Сброс через "Параметры страницы" | ⭐⭐ (средний) | Если первый способ не помог | Требует ручного удаления диапазонов |
| Режим "Разметка страницы" | ⭐ (простой) | Для визуального контроля | Не устраняет причину, только показывает |
| Макрос VBA | ⭐⭐⭐ (сложный) | Для массовой обработки или защищенных файлов | Требует разрешений на макросы |
| Сброс для всей книги | ⭐⭐ (средний) | Если проблема на всех листах | Может сбросить другие настройки печати |
Частые ошибки и как их избежать
При работе с настройками печати в Excel пользователи часто допускают ошибки, которые приводят к повторному появлению закрепленной строки. Вот самые распространенные:
- 🔄 Копирование листов без сброса параметров: при дублировании листа (
ПКМ → Переместить/скопировать) настройки печати переносятся автоматически. Всегда проверяйте параметры после копирования. - 📎 Использование шаблонов: многие корпоративные шаблоны имеют предварительно настроенные сквозные строки (например, с логотипом). Перед работой сбросьте настройки.
- 🖨️ Экспорт в PDF без проверки: если строка дублируется в PDF, но не видна в Excel, проблема может быть в виртуальном принтере. Попробуйте распечатать на физическом устройстве.
- 🔒 Защита листа: если лист защищен (
Рецензирование → Защитить лист), вы не сможете изменить параметры печати. Снимите защиту (Рецензирование → Снять защиту листа).
⚠️ Внимание: Если после всех манипуляций строка продолжает дублироваться, проверьте файл на наличие скрытых листов. Иногда настройки печати применяются к скрытому листу, который влияет на весь документ. Чтобы увидеть скрытые листы, кликните правой кнопкой по стрелочкам прокрутки листов внизу экрана и выберите Показать.
FAQ: Ответы на частые вопросы
Почему после удаления сквозных строк они снова появляются при открытии файла?
Это происходит, если:
- Файл сохранен в формате
.xls(старый формат Excel 97-2003). Сохраните его как.xlsxили.xlsm. - В книге есть связанные данные (например, сводные таблицы или внешние ссылки), которые перезаписывают настройки.
- Файл открывается в режиме совместимости. Откройте его в полной версии Excel и сохраните заново.
Как убрать закрепленную строку только на первой странице, оставив на остальных?
В Excel нет прямой функции для такого раздельного управления. Обходные пути:
- Разбейте таблицу на два листа: на первом оставьте шапку без сквозных строк, на втором настройте повторение.
- Используйте разрывы страниц (
Разметка страницы → Разрывы), чтобы первая страница была отделена от остальных. - Создайте отдельный диапазон печати (
Разметка страницы → Область печати → Задать) только для первой страницы.
Можно ли закрепить строку только для определенных страниц (например, с 2 по 5)?
Нет, в Excel сквозные строки применяются ко всем страницам листа. Альтернативы:
- Разделите данные на несколько листов и настройте печать для каждого отдельно.
- Используйте условное форматирование для визуального выделения заголовков на нужных страницах.
- Экспортируйте в PDF и редактируйте заголовки в программе для работы с PDF (например, Adobe Acrobat).
Почему в предварительном просмотре строка не дублируется, но при печати появляется?
Это может быть связано с:
- Настройками виртуального принтера (например, Microsoft Print to PDF). Попробуйте распечатать на другом принтере.
- Кэшированием печати. Перезагрузите Excel и принтер.
- Ошибкой драйвера принтера. Обновите драйвер на сайте производителя.
Также проверьте, не установлен ли флажок Игнорировать параметры принтера в настройках печати (Файл → Печать → Параметры принтера).
Как убрать закрепленную строку в Excel Online или мобильной версии?
В веб-версии (Excel Online) и мобильном приложении функция Печать заголовков ограничена. Решения:
- Откройте файл в десктопной версии Excel и сбросьте настройки.
- Используйте Power Query для разделения данных на листы без сквозных строк.
- Экспортируйте в Google Sheets — там настройки печати сбрасываются автоматически (
Файл → Параметры страницы → Повторять заголовки).
⚠️ Внимание: В мобильной версии Excel (Android/iOS) функция Печать заголовков доступна только в режиме редактирования на планшетах. На смартфонах она отсутствует.